Postal Worker Caught Stealing Coupons
Krajewski, a mail processor at the center, was seen by postal inspectors putting mail from tobacco companies into a trash can then later putting them into his lunch container.
After the incident, Krajewski was interviewed by the postal inspectors, at which time he admitted to stealing coupons for three years. He sold the coupons to various store owners for about 30 percent of their value, an amount figured at close to $10,000.
According to the complaint, inspectors searching his lunch carrier found 134 pieces of stolen mail, of those 127 were from tobacco companies. The stolen mail was what Krajewski had managed to steal in one day.
Krajewski was charged with stealing mail and embezzlement. Both are federal crimes.
